    Banh mi tofu sandwich. Ordering and getting my order was super fast. You can self service order or at the register. $10.85. The sandwich was packed with marinated tofu, carrots and cilantro. Jalapeños optional. Wish the bread was more crunchy, would have liked more daikon. Cucumber was a little bitter. Watch out for drippings. I made a mess. I would stick with their rolls next time

    Tried the lemongrass fish bun (vermicelli bowl) and the chicken fresh spring rolls. Unfortunately even though I was ravenous, the vermicelli bowl did not hit the spot. The fish tasted a touch like fish sticks and I didn't get much lemongrass flavor. The fish sauce was so so and not memorable. The noodles were cold and likely just out of the fridge and it made the whole dish not very fresh seeming. The veggies were okay. The spring roll was just okay. I would not order the same again, not sure I would try again.

    This is my second time visiting Little Vietnam Cafe and I have to say... it's the perfect cozy spot for those cold city days. Ever since I tried bun rieu at another restaurant, I've had the hardest time finding a Vietnamese place that serves it -- until I stumbled in here. Instant win. Meter parking is all around, but I seem to get the same spot just around the corner, and 30-40 minutes was more than enough time for a quick lunch stop. The food comes out fast and perfectly hot every time. My first visit, I ordered bun rieu + a can coconut drink using the self-order kiosk -- super easy. This time, I ordered in person and met someone who works there. It definitely feels like a warm, family-owned spot that's been part of the neighborhood for years. Because I ordered at the counter, she suggested drinks like Vietnamese iced coffee and Thai tea -- I went with the Thai iced tea plus my usual coconut can. And WOW... the Thai tea was exactly the midday pick-me-up I needed. I'm already looking forward to coming back for a third visit to try: * Vietnamese iced coffee * Banh mi (I heard so many people ordering it while I was there ) The seating is another plus -- cute outdoor tables and a cozy bar along the window that's perfect for a relaxed lunch break. I love sitting there and just unwinding for a bit with the neighborhood bicycle parking as my view. Overall: quick service, comforting food, and a genuinely welcoming vibe. Definitely becoming one of my go-to lunch spots.

    My friends and I visited Anh Hong as a large group of 9 and we able to try out a wide variety of…read moretheir dishes. Some dishes were better prepared than others, but overall, the food was solid across the board. If you enjoy making your own spring rolls, you'll love the grilled pork skewers. The pork is super tender and has such a incredible flavor profile of lemongrass, garlic, fish sauce, and more. Rolled up with the woven vermicelli noodles and fried wonton crisps in a rice paper, you get a wonderful combination of texture in a single bite. The other crowd favorite of the night was the bánh xèo -- the stuffed rice crepe. The bánh xèo here is by far the best one that I've ever had, even surpassing ones I had in Vietnam. The outside was insanely crispy and and was surprisingly not particularly oily, while the inside was loaded with fillings. Two other dishes that were well received by the group was the betel leaf wrapped grilled beef and the sugar cane shrimp. The beef had a very similar flavor profile as the pork, but the texture was a lot more lean. The shrimp had a bouncy, yet firm texture to it, and was very well-seasoned. My only qualm with the shrimp dish is that the sugarcane did not actually have any sweetness to it. There's fish sauce on the table along with a shrimp paste sauce, but to be honest, every dish we had was so flavorful on its own, the sauces aren't even needed. The only dish that we ordered that fell short was the grilled river shrimp. The presentation of the shrimp is impressive and very photogenic, but the flavor was lacking and the cook was inconsistent. Some people had shrimp that was undercooked -- borderline raw, and on the other end of the spectrum, others had shrimp that was so overcooked, that it was very difficult to remove the shrimp from the shell without completely tearing the meat. That said, everything else we ordered was well-prepared, and very tasty. Service was good throughout the meal, and I would definitely come back again for a meal with a large group. 4.5 experience rounding up to a 5.
